Learn more about Mishima

Soak in spectacular views of Mount Fuji from the Mishima Skywalk, Japan's longest pedestrian suspension bridge. Explore the sacred waters of Mishima Taisha Shrine before taking a short trip to nearby Hakone's hot springs.

Things to do near Mishima

Shopping

Mishima offers a delightful shopping experience at Sunpu Park Shopping Plaza, featuring local shops and eateries. If you're up for a drive, visit Gotemba Premium Outlets, located about 19km away, where you can find discounted designer brands and a variety of dining options.

Recreation

In Mishima, unwind at the Yunessun Spa Resort, where you can enjoy unique themed baths, including a wine bath and coffee bath, set amidst beautiful mountain views. Explore the serene surroundings of the Mishima Skywalk, offering a breathtaking experience with panoramic views and walking trails for relaxation.

Adventure

At Fuji Speedway, thrill-seekers can enjoy the excitement of motor racing, located 26km from Mishima, offering a distinct sports atmosphere. The Hakone Ropeway, 13km away, provides breathtaking views and a family-friendly outdoor adventure. For an adrenaline boost, zipline through the trees at Forest Adventure Mt Fuji, situated 40km away.

Nightlife

Mishima's nightlife offers a charming blend of local izakayas and cozy bars. The vibrant atmosphere invites you to enjoy traditional Japanese cuisine and sake, while live music venues showcase local talent, creating an enchanting night out in this picturesque city.

Find the best attractions near Mishima

Mishima, nestled in Shizuoka Prefecture, is perfect for outdoor enthusiasts and those seeking stunning scenery. Highlights include the Mishima Skywalk, offering breathtaking views, and the tranquil Mishima Taisha Shrine, steeped in culture. Visitors can also enjoy the local beaches and art museums, making it an ideal destination for families and culture seekers alike.

  • Hakone Open Air Museum: Nestled 14km from Mishima, this museum beautifully merges nature and art, featuring a vast collection of sculptures set against stunning landscapes. The open-air exhibits provide a unique experience, allowing visitors to appreciate the artworks in a serene and picturesque environment.
  • Ōwakudani: Located 13km away, this volcanic valley offers an adventurous escape with its rugged terrain and breathtaking vistas. Visitors can enjoy outdoor activities, including hiking and sampling the famous black eggs boiled in the hot springs, a local delicacy.
  • Hakone Ekiden Museum: Situated just 10km from Mishima, this museum celebrates Japan’s rich running history, particularly the famous relay race. With engaging exhibits, it offers insight into the culture of sports in Japan, making it a fascinating visit for enthusiasts.

Best time to go to Mishima

The best time to visit Mishima can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Mishima fal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Mishima fal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ly sunny with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
February41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
March47.5°F (8.6°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
April54.3°F (12.4°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May62.6°F (17.0°C)Moderate R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June68.2°F (20.1°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July75.4°F (24.1°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ly Low
August77.4°F (25.2°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
September71.2°F (21.8°C)Frequent R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ly Low
October62.2°F (16.8°C)Frequent R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November54.3°F (12.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December45.1°F (7.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ly High

What's the weather like in Mishima?
The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 73°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 44°F. The rainiest months in Mishima are June, July, September, and October, with each month seeing an average of 12 inches of rainfall.
